I eventually did most of my epub book reading with tsutsu reader and Yomichan, which was especially nice because you could import a variety of dictionaries, and instantly make Anki cards. At this point I was mainly using J-J monolingual dictionaries, and I needed multiple dictionaries as some words or idioms only appeared in certain dictionaries.
